Produktinformationen "Chetna ka Prakash"
This unique, first of its kind book illustrates direct practical experiences in consciousness. The book reveals the spiritual concepts and their underlying basis realized through observations in pure consciousness. For example, god is present everywhere. But how does one know? How does the cycle of birth and death go? How were the entities like zero, I and point invented in India? Were they mere imagination or came out of some direct spiritual realization? 'Shivling' is worshipped all over the world but how does this shape come into existence and what is its connection with the universe? How are 'Shiv' and 'Shakti' inter-connected?What is the connection between the present-day particle Physics and the light of consciousness? How are the present-day concepts regarding creation of anti-bodies in human body connected with the experience of 'Akash' or space in consciousness? How does sound reach a distantly placed person instantaneously without any gadgets?What is meditation? Can one be in the state of meditation while working in the outer world also? How is the divine cross connected with the human body? What is inner peace and its experience? What is the experience of 'Wholeness', all containment and omnipresence? Numerous such questions and curiosities find their answers in the book in a natural manner.For experiencing consciousness, free passage is necessary for consciousness to enter the human body - even free from the obstacle of intellect. It's the aim of this book to reveal the journey of creation of this blissful passage.
